Gene Symbol SUCO
Gene Full Name SUN Domain Containing Ossification Factor
Background Predicted to be involved in positive regulation of collagen biosynthetic process; positive regulation of osteoblast differentiation; and regulation of bone remodeling. Predicted to be located in rough endoplasmic reticulum. Predicted to be active in cytoplasm and membrane. [provided by Alliance of Genome Resources, May 2025]
Function Required for bone modeling during late embryogenesis. Regulates type I collagen synthesis in osteoblasts during their postnatal maturation (By similarity). [UniProt]
Cellular Localization Endoplasmic reticulum; Membrane. [UniProt]
Calculated MW 139 kDa
PTM Phosphoprotein; Glycoprotein. [UniProt]. [UniProt]
